Belarus Population: Brest data was reported at 1,299.912 Person th in 2024. This records a decrease from the previous number of 1,308.569 Person th for 2023. Belarus Population: Brest data is updated yearly, averaging 1,417.784 Person th from Dec 1988 (Median) to 2024, with 37 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 1,501.000 Person th in 1993 and a record low of 1,299.912 Person th in 2024. Split into IRIS neighbourhoods for the 1999 population census and slightly modified in 2006. This division, based on the 1990 census, delimits neighbourhoods of about 2,000 inhabitants. An IRIS district is a grouping of census islets. Brest is divided into 64 quarters. The other municipalities of Brest metropolis represent 29 districts. The Bay of Brest (BB, western Brittany, NW France) is a semi-enclosed basin of 180 km² subject to macro-tidal dynamics and to the fluvial influences of the rivers Aulne and Elorn, which combined drain watersheds of 2,600 km². This coastal environment is subject to natural climate oscillations overlaid on the long-term landscape transformations inherited from the post-glacial sea level rise and increasing anthropogenic forcing since the Neolithic (6.9 ka BP), and especially from the Bronze Age (4.2 ka BP) onwards. The BB therefore appears suitable for reconstruction of the interactions between climate, environment and human dynamics across the Holocene. In this study, a palynological stack was created based on eight cores, allowing us to discuss the BB paleolandscape evolution over the last 7 kyrs. Since the Neolithic period, the forest cover of this areas has decreased in favour of open and agro-pastoral landscapes. This trend is not uniform, however: forest cover first declined slowly around 4 ka BP, then strongly decreased at the end of the Iron Age, before experiencing a revival of about 5 centuries at the end of the Roman period (1.7–1.2 ka BP). Finally, a drastic fall of tree pollen taxa is recorded at the start of the Middle Ages, related to the population dynamics around Brest Harbour and to intensive agro-pastoral practices. This study is the first on long-term Holocene trends in the BB paleolandscapes that allows discussion of both climatic and anthropogenic forcing over the last 7 kyrs BP at an unprecedent study resolution of 35 years. We also place this local evolution in a wider regional context so as to detail interactions between natural and anthropic forcings over time.

located in northwestern france, the bay of brest constitutes a coastal macrotidal and semi-enclosed ecosystem (total area of 180 km2, maximum tidal amplitude of 8 m, average depth of 8 m) influenced by both freshwater inputs from rivers (to its east-side) and fast mixing exchanges with the atlantic ocean through a narrow (1.8 km of wide) and deep (40 m) channel (to its west-side). the average flushing time of the system is around 25 days. the shallowness of the bay and the water mixing induced by tidal currents prevent the ecosystem from vertical stratification and nutrient accumulation and therefore limit eutrophication. this environment is still very rich and shelters numerous species, macrobenthic communities and remarkable habitats (for instance: maerl beds, scallops and brittlestars sandy-shelly muds, flat oysters beds associated with black scallops, slipper limpet mixed sediments, zostera beds, intertidal pacific oyster population...).nevertheless, this ecosystem is also under the pressure of human activities: the north of the system shelters a population of 400 000 inhabitants whereas the south is more influenced by intensive agricultural activities. marine resources are also intensively exploited by professional fishing, shellfish aquaculture and recreational activities (diving, fishing and picking). one of the most productive area within the bay of brest is the daoulas bay – a very shallow embayment (max depth 8 m) - that receives the freshwater inputs of « the mignonne » river. this small bay harbours various aquaculture and fishing activities and also a protected marine area managed by natura 2000. to better understand physical and biological processes within this bay and their evolution under the context of global change, an observation station has been set up since 2006. at the beginning, only water temperature was measured with the help of automatic probes. nowadays, this observatory system includes a real time monitoring of the following environmental parameters: temperature, salinity, in vivo fluorescence (chlorophyll a), oxygen concentration, ph and turbidity.data are acquired with probes fixed on metallic structure at 50 cm over the sediment bottom on the foreshore in the intertidal zone. since 2006, several type of probes were used and are listed in the data: ebi 85 from global water (http://www.globalw.com) ; ds5 hydrolab from ott (http://www.ott.com) ; sp2t, stps or smatch from nke (http://www.nke-instrumentation.fr). for each of them, temperature and salinity accuracies are also available. time frequency of recording can differ from one probe to another but tends to be 15 minutes.
